On Fri, Oct 25, 2024 at 06:32:17PM +0530, Tarang Raval wrote: > Add new structure 'mt9p031_model_info' to encapsulate format codes for > the mt9p031 camera sensor family. This approach enhances code clarity > and maintainability. > > Signed-off-by: Tarang Raval > --- > drivers/media/i2c/mt9p031.c | 28 +++++++++++++++++++--------- > 1 file changed, 19 insertions(+), 9 deletions(-) > > diff --git a/drivers/media/i2c/mt9p031.c b/drivers/media/i2c/mt9p031.c > index d8735c246e52..d4fcc692311c 100644 > --- a/drivers/media/i2c/mt9p031.c > +++ b/drivers/media/i2c/mt9p031.c > @@ -113,6 +113,16 @@ > #define MT9P031_TEST_PATTERN_RED 0xa2 > #define MT9P031_TEST_PATTERN_BLUE 0xa3 > > +struct mt9p031_model_info { > + u32 code; > +}; > + > +static const struct mt9p031_model_info mt9p031_models[] = { > + {.code = MEDIA_BUS_FMT_SGRBG12_1X12}, /* mt9p006 */ There should be spaces after { and before } > + {.code = MEDIA_BUS_FMT_SGRBG12_1X12}, /* mt9p031 */ You can use the same entry for both the MT9P006 and MT9P031 as they don't need to be deferentiated. > + {.code = MEDIA_BUS_FMT_Y12_1X12}, /* mt9p031m */ > +}; > + > struct mt9p031 { > struct v4l2_subdev subdev; > struct media_pad pad; > @@ -125,7 +135,7 @@ struct mt9p031 { > struct clk *clk; > struct regulator_bulk_data regulators[3]; > > - u32 code; > + const struct mt9p031_model_info *model; > struct aptina_pll pll; > unsigned int clk_div; > bool use_pll; > @@ -708,7 +718,7 @@ static int mt9p031_init_state(struct v4l2_subdev *subdev, > crop->height = MT9P031_WINDOW_HEIGHT_DEF; > > format = __mt9p031_get_pad_format(mt9p031, sd_state, 0, which); > - format->code = mt9p031->code; > + format->code = mt9p031->model->code; > format->width = MT9P031_WINDOW_WIDTH_DEF; > format->height = MT9P031_WINDOW_HEIGHT_DEF; > format->field = V4L2_FIELD_NONE; > @@ -1117,7 +1127,7 @@ static int mt9p031_probe(struct i2c_client *client) > mt9p031->pdata = pdata; > mt9p031->output_control = MT9P031_OUTPUT_CONTROL_DEF; > mt9p031->mode2 = MT9P031_READ_MODE_2_ROW_BLC; > - mt9p031->code = (uintptr_t)i2c_get_match_data(client); > + mt9p031->model = &mt9p031_models[(uintptr_t)i2c_get_match_data(client)]; > > mt9p031->regulators[0].supply = "vdd"; > mt9p031->regulators[1].supply = "vdd_io"; > @@ -1214,17 +1224,17 @@ static void mt9p031_remove(struct i2c_client *client) > } > > static const struct i2c_device_id mt9p031_id[] = { > - { "mt9p006", MEDIA_BUS_FMT_SGRBG12_1X12 }, > - { "mt9p031", MEDIA_BUS_FMT_SGRBG12_1X12 }, > - { "mt9p031m", MEDIA_BUS_FMT_Y12_1X12 }, > + { "mt9p006", 0 }, > + { "mt9p031", 1 }, > + { "mt9p031m", 2 }, > { /* sentinel */ } > }; > MODULE_DEVICE_TABLE(i2c, mt9p031_id); I think we can drop mt9p031_id. I'll send a patch series to do so. > > static const struct of_device_id mt9p031_of_match[] = { > - { .compatible = "aptina,mt9p006", .data = (void *)MEDIA_BUS_FMT_SGRBG12_1X12 }, > - { .compatible = "aptina,mt9p031", .data = (void *)MEDIA_BUS_FMT_SGRBG12_1X12 }, > - { .compatible = "aptina,mt9p031m", .data = (void *)MEDIA_BUS_FMT_Y12_1X12 }, > + { .compatible = "aptina,mt9p006", .data = (void *)0 }, > + { .compatible = "aptina,mt9p031", .data = (void *)1 }, > + { .compatible = "aptina,mt9p031m", .data = (void *)2 }, Let's avoid magic values. You can write { .compatible = "aptina,mt9p006", .data = &mt9p031_models[0] }, { .compatible = "aptina,mt9p031", .data = &mt9p031_models[0] }, { .compatible = "aptina,mt9p031m", .data = &mt9p031_models[1] }, but it may be even more readable to introduce a enum mt9p031_model { MT9P031_MODEL_BAYER, MT9P031_MODEL_MONO, }; static const struct mt9p031_model_info mt9p031_models[] = { [MT9P031_MODEL_BAYER] = { .code = MEDIA_BUS_FMT_SGRBG12_1X12, }, [MT9P031_MODEL_MONO] = { .code = MEDIA_BUS_FMT_Y12_1X12, }, }; static const struct of_device_id mt9p031_of_match[] = { { .compatible = "aptina,mt9p006", .data = &mt9p031_models[MT9P031_MODEL_BAYER], }, { .compatible = "aptina,mt9p031", .data = &mt9p031_models[MT9P031_MODEL_BAYER], }, { .compatible = "aptina,mt9p031m", .data = &mt9p031_models[MEDIA_BUS_FMT_Y12_1X12], }, { /* sentinel */ } }; > { /* sentinel */ } > }; > MODULE_DEVICE_TABLE(of, mt9p031_of_match); -- Regards, Laurent Pinchart
